An Atlanta-based real estate firm has acquired an Upstate distribution facility.
Atlanta Property Group has purchased 6 Shelter Drive, a 173,000-square-foot, Class-A distribution building in Greenville, according to a news release. The building is the latest addition to APG’s growing industrial portfolio, signaling the firm’s continued focus on investing in key assets in strategic Southeastern markets, the release stated.
The building is located immediately adjacent to Interstate 85 in the Pelham Road submarket, one of the only true infill locations within Greenville, the release stated Constructed in 2004, 6 Shelter Drive features tilt wall construction, 32-foot clear heights, a 140-foot truck court and an ESFR sprinkler system. The building is currently 100% leased…
